Understanding the VW ID Buzz Concept

The ID. Buzz is Volkswagen's modern interpretation of its iconic Type 2 Microbus, reimagined as a fully electric vehicle. It sits on the Modular Electric Drive Matrix (MEB) platform, shared with other VW Group electric models, which allows for a flat floor and optimized interior space. The concept aims to bridge the past with the future, offering a vehicle that is both a nod to automotive heritage and a forward-looking solution for sustainable mobility. Its development focuses on maximizing interior volume and passenger comfort while integrating advanced driver assistance systems and connectivity features.

Design Philosophy: Heritage Meets Future

The exterior design of the ID. Buzz is its most immediately recognizable feature. It deliberately evokes the classic Microbus, characterized by a short front overhang, a prominent VW badge, and available two-tone paint schemes. The large, upright windshield and expansive glass area contribute to a bright, airy cabin. LED lighting signatures, both front and rear, modernize the aesthetic while maintaining a friendly, approachable demeanor. This design strategy aims to create a vehicle with broad appeal, from families to businesses seeking a distinctive brand presence.

Powertrain and Performance Specifications

Initially, the ID. Buzz launches with a single powertrain configuration. It features a 77 kWh (net) battery pack, powering a rear-mounted electric motor that delivers 201 horsepower (150 kW) and 229 lb-ft (310 Nm) of torque. This setup allows for a top speed electronically limited to 90 mph (145 km/h). The vehicle supports DC fast charging at up to 170 kW, enabling a 5% to 80% charge in approximately 30 minutes under optimal conditions. The official WLTP range for the passenger version is up to 263 miles (423 km), while the Cargo variant offers a similar range, depending on configuration and load. Future variants, including a long-wheelbase version and potentially a dual-motor all-wheel-drive option, are anticipated to expand its capabilities.

Interior Versatility and Technology Integration

The ID. Buzz interior prioritizes space, flexibility, and digital integration. The MEB platform's flat floor allows for configurable seating arrangements in the passenger version, including removable and sliding rear seats to adapt to various cargo and passenger needs. The Cargo variant, designed for commercial use, offers a spacious load area with up to 137.7 cubic feet (3.9 cubic meters) of storage in its standard form, accommodating two Euro pallets. Both versions feature a minimalist dashboard design, dominated by a digital instrument cluster and a central infotainment touchscreen (10-inch standard, 12-inch optional). Connectivity is managed through Volkswagen's "We Connect" services, providing real-time traffic updates, remote vehicle access, and charging management tools.

Target Applications and Market Positioning

The ID. Buzz is positioned to serve a dual market: personal mobility and commercial fleets.

Personal Mobility

For private users, it appeals to those seeking a unique, spacious, and environmentally conscious family vehicle. Its distinctive design and comfortable ride make it suitable for long road trips, while its maneuverability and elevated driving position are assets in urban environments. The flexible interior supports active lifestyles, easily accommodating sports equipment, camping gear, or multiple passengers.

Commercial Fleet Potential

The ID. Buzz Cargo variant is specifically engineered for businesses. Its electric powertrain offers lower operating costs due to reduced fuel expenses and maintenance compared to internal combustion engine vans. The vehicle's compact footprint, combined with its substantial cargo volume, makes it ideal for urban deliveries, last-mile logistics, and service industries. The recognizable design also serves as a mobile billboard, enhancing brand visibility for businesses that utilize it.

Pro Tip: When evaluating the ID. Buzz for commercial fleet integration, calculate total cost of ownership (TCO) beyond the purchase price. Factor in electricity costs, potential government incentives, reduced maintenance schedules for EVs, and the residual value, which can significantly impact long-term operational budgets.

Understanding the ID. Buzz's charging requirements is crucial for maximizing its utility. While its 170 kW DC fast charging capability allows for quick top-ups on long journeys, most daily charging will occur at Level 2 (AC) stations, typically at home or a depot. A full charge on a 11 kW AC charger takes approximately 7.5 hours. Prospective owners or fleet managers need to assess their typical daily mileage against the vehicle's real-world range, which can be affected by temperature, driving style, and payload. Investing in appropriate charging infrastructure at home or the workplace is a prerequisite for seamless operation.

Key Considerations for Prospective Owners

Before committing to an ID. Buzz, consider the following practical points:

  • Charging Infrastructure: Ensure access to reliable Level 2 or DC fast charging options that align with your usage patterns.
  • Payload and Towing: The ID. Buzz Cargo offers a payload capacity of up to 1,433 lbs (650 kg) and a towing capacity of 2,200 lbs (1,000 kg). Verify these figures meet your specific operational needs.
  • Software Updates: Like many modern EVs, the ID. Buzz relies on over-the-air (OTA) software updates for system improvements and new features. Understand the update process and potential impacts.
  • Market Availability: Initial availability and specific configurations can vary by region. Confirm local dealership stock and ordering options.
